S-290 Questions with verified answers
A slope wind is caused by? Ans✓✓✓ Warm air rising and cold air settling


Aspect is define as? Ans✓✓✓ Direction the slope is facing


Box canyons are a safety concern to firefighters because? Ans✓✓✓ They can
burn uphill with the layout of the land rather than wind controlling where the
fires goes. Rapid Rate of spread and convection makes fire intensity high


Branches above the fire are receiving heat by what forms of heat transfer?
Ans✓✓✓ convection and radiation


Define dewpoint temperature Ans✓✓✓ When air needs to be cooled to become
saturated


Define inversion Ans✓✓✓ layer of stable air where temperature increaceses


Define Moisture of Extinction (MOE) Ans✓✓✓ moisture content of a fuel which a
fire will not spread


Define relative humidity Ans✓✓✓ Amount of moisture in air compared to the
saturation level


Describe the difference between Fuel group and Fuel Model. Ans✓✓✓ Fuel
group is more general while Fuel Models are the subgroups.
